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: The patients were recruited from the patient pool of the Department of Operative Dentistry and Periodontology of the University of Regensburg. They were included in the study if They were suffering from at least two large defects of the dental hard tissues suitable for the restoration with partial ceramic crowns. No initial carious lesions were treated. All defects were formerly insufficient amalgam or composite restorations. The teeth to be restored did not reveal any symptoms of pain. The application of rubber dam for the insertion of the restorations was possible. Tooth mobility was lower than or equal to degree 1 (mobility of the tooth is discernible but not visible) Additionally, all patients participating in the study exhibited a moderate level of oral hygiene represented by a papillary bleeding index (PBI) <35% All patients were generally healthy and had no known allergies to the materials used.
